Output e3ece70592aa1f27a8f7f5bb11a6b95810f0c594b968f1691dcc439919d2d32b:36

value
81489960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24aa29ca7534140be753f8b32642338602556b27 OP_EQUAL
address
MBF2QV7zmhm8xhf22TtDoeiNqvLaLMR7gR
transaction
e3ece70592aa1f27a8f7f5bb11a6b95810f0c594b968f1691dcc439919d2d32b
spent
true